Tiomkin

Temkin, Tyomkin, or Tiomkin (feminine: Temkina, Tyomkina, Temkina, or Tiomkina) are different transliterations of a Russian-language surname Тёмкин/Тёмкина. In at least in one case – Elizabeth Temkina – the surname is the truncation of the surname Potemkin, which was sometimes done when naming illegitimate children of aristocrats in the Russian Empire. As a Jewish surname, it can me a matronymic surname derived from the diminutive (see Jewish surnames#Ashkenazi Jewish communities) "Temka" (טֶמֶקֶה) of the feminine name "Tema" (טֶמֶה). Notable people with the surname include: Aaron Temkin Beck (1921–2021), American psychiatrist Ann Temkin, American art curator Binyamin Temkin (born 1945), Israeli politician Brad Temkin, American photographer Deborah Temkin (born 1985), American child development scientist Dimitri Tiomkin (1894–1979), Russian and American film composer and conductor Dimitri Tyomkin (born 1977), Canadian chess grandmaster Elizabeth Temkina (1774–1854), alleged daughter of Catherine the Great and Grigory Potemkin Jonathan Tiomkin (born 1979), American fencer Larry Temkin, American philosopher Merle Temkin, American painter, sculptor and installation artist Michal Temkin Martinez, American linguist Nancy Temkin, American statistician Owsei Temkin (1902–2002), Russian-born American medical historian Moshik Temkin, American historian Richard J. Temkin (born 1945), American physicist Todd Temkin (born 1964), American poet
